    what type of iphone do you have and also what OS version if you have version 4.0.1 or lower you can use the site


    yeah using the site will void the warranty if you take it into the apple store and ask for something and they see it jailbroken. if something hardware was does go wrong you can always restore off of your old backup and "de-jailbreak" your phone so it can be fixed up.

    filling up the space shouldnt make it too slow i've used up a lot of space on my iphone 4 and then deleted it but never saw a issue when it came to performance. you may have a lot of apps open and not know about it that will hurt your phone's performance.
